Glycolysis Carbohydrate Metabolism · Cytosol
Glucose-6-phosphate → fructose-6-phosphate
Converts Glucose-6-phosphate into Fructose-6-phosphate
› Notes
Phosphoglucose isomerase catalyzes reversible aldose–ketose isomerization through an enediol intermediate; no nucleotide cofactor is consumed. This reversible reaction prepares the molecule for symmetrical cleavage after a second phosphorylation.
